The 13424 ZIP Code is centered1 in Oneida County at latitude 43.154 and longitude -75.332. It is a standard type ZIP Code. Oneida County is in the Eastern Time Zone (UTC -5 hours) and observes daylight savings time.

ZIP Code Tabulation Area (ZCTA) 13424 has a land area of 11.15 sq. miles and a water area of 0 sq. miles for Census 2000. Demographic Profile
